About the Role
The successful candidate will assist with requirements capture, engineering documentation, system architecture support and integration activities. They will work closely with internal engineering teams, suppliers and partners to ensure smooth project delivery and effective system performance throughout development, testing and acceptance. This role offers broad exposure across mechanical, electrical, software and systems disciplines, making it ideal for someone who enjoys problem‑solving and hands‑on engineering challenges.
Key Responsibilities
- Assist in capturing and documenting system requirements from stakeholders.
- Support engineering teams through concept development, design and integration phases.
- Contribute to interface definitions, architecture documentation and engineering records.
- Support coordination of engineering activity across mechanical, electrical, software and systems teams.
- Participate in verification, validation and acceptance testing for products and prototypes.
- Provide support with configuration management, change control and engineering governance.
- Assist in preparing technical documentation including specifications, test plans and design reviews.
- Collaborate with suppliers, partners, classification societies and internal teams to ensure smooth project delivery.
